About this threat

OnlineMapSearch Toolbar is a browser hijacker and a potentially unwanted program (PUP) that must have entered your computer when you were installing free software. It’s developed by Mindspark Interactive Inc, which is already known to make all kinds of PUPs. It will make changes to your browser, set a weird site as your homepage, encourage you to use an unreliable search engine and possibly redirect you to sponsored content.

OnlineMapSearch ToolbarHijackers can differ in name and appearance but they are all essentially the same. They exist to redirect you. Those redirects might not always be safe. You could be led to some malicious site and end up infecting your computer with malware. While hijackers are not malicious, that does not mean they are harmless. We strongly recommend you delete OnlineMapSearch Toolbar.

Why is it on your device?

You must have recently installed free software and that is why you are now stuck with this hijacker. Granted, you could have installed it yourself but we’re more inclined to believe that it was attached to freeware and you missed it. Those extra offers are not noticeable at first and you need to pay extra close attention to the freeware setup process to be able to prevent installation. Choose Advanced or Custom mode and you will be allowed to manage what gets installed. You will see the boxes of all extra offers there and we suggest you deselect every last one of them. Do not allow any kind of suspicious offer to enter your computer. Unless you enjoy having to remove OnlineMapSearch Toolbar and similar regularly, make sure you always use Advanced and always unmark everything.

Should you uninstall OnlineMapSearch Toolbar?

Browser hijackers are not malicious but they do not belong on your system. The moment they enter a computer, they change browser’s settings and set a different homepage, new tabs and search engine. Those changes usually affect all leading browsers, including Internet Explorer, Google Chrome and Mozilla Firefox and they are irreversible, unless you first delete O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from your device. Your new homepage will be promoting a myway search engine, which could insert sponsored content into the results. This would not be unusual. What would also not be surprising is if you were led to malware-ridden websites. Hijackers do not filter through the websites it will show to make sure they are safe, they don’t care. So if you are led to a dangerous website, you could download malware without even noticing. You also gain nothing beneficial by allowing this hijacker to remain on your computer. So the answer is yes, you should remove OnlineMapSearch Toolbar.

Step 1. Uninstall OnlineMapSearch Toolbar and related programs.

Remove O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from Windows 8

Right-click in the lower left corner of the screen. Once Quick Access Menu shows up, select Control Panel choose Programs and Features and select to Uninstall a software.

Delete O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from Windows 8

Uninstall O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from Windows 7

Click Start → Control Panel → Programs and Features → Uninstall a program.

Uninstall O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from Windows 7

Delete O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from Windows XP

Click Start → Settings → Control Panel. Locate and click → Add or Remove Programs.

Remove O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from Windows XP

Remove OnlineMapSearch Toolbar from Mac OS X

Click Go button at the top left of the screen and select Applications. Select applications folder and look for OnlineMapSearch Toolbar or any other suspicious software. Now right click on every of such entries and select Move to Trash, then right click the Trash icon and select Empty Trash.
